very strange transaction with Ledger nano s

Question: is it possible to sign/make a transaction WITHOUT enough funds – that confirms later at a time, when there are enough funds on the ledger?
Seems that this is exactly what happened. I sent ETH from ledger to exchange, afterwards ledger was nearly empty (but not totally). Four days later I sent the funds back from exchange to the ledger – seconds later THE SAME amount (that I sent at first to exchange) was sent back to exchange (to my account) without my „permission“.
Of course I panicked 😁 etherscan says: this „unpermitted“ transaction took 4 days to confirm – exact the time I sent the first transaction..
Can anyone follow?
Is it possible that the ledger signed 1 transaction twice? And „confirmed“ the transaction after having enough funds?
Totally weird
submitted by /u/bitcoinsky
[link] [comments]